AMANZIMTOTI Athletics Club’s walkers enjoyed their Christmas lunch at Lords and Legends on Saturday.
The walkers had to take tin food and groceries to donate to the Jona Vaughn home, instead of giving each other a Christmas gift. They challenge all other running clubs in Toti to donate groceries to the home.
On Sunday a large group of Toti runners and walkers took part in the Westville AC Christmas run, officially the last KZN run for 2014.
The club theme was Christmas and the club’s athletes ran and walked the 15km pushing a car with Santa inside. Karen Sobrino from Toti AC was the second woman runner home in her age group in a time of 67 minutes. Members enjoyed breakfast and some good fellowship after the run. The chairman and committee wish members a merry Christmas and a happy new year and safe travels for all those going away.
Members can run with their 2014 KZN licence until 1 February 2015. Licences and membership can be renewed from January 2015.
The usual Saturday and Sunday runs will be run as normal, and the last time trial for 2014 will be on 17 December.
There is a Boxing Day run from Lords and Legends at 7am, and a New Year’s run at 6am from Lords and Legends.
